Problem/Motivation

Want to experiment with improvements to the UX of the issue queue

Comments

joelpittet created an issue. See original summary.

drumm’s picture

I set you up with access to joelpittet@devwww.drupalsystems.org

What sort of UX improvements? Any specific issues?

joelpittet’s picture

@drumm thank you!

The biggest one for me is the syntax highlighting (which I can't find, so maybe it's new though highly doubt it's not been discussed).

But just want a playground to try things on for size, like general typography, whitespace and theme consistency.

Also chosen/select2 select box form improvements I do on my sites.

I may fail at all these things, just want a chance to fail and get some of these things off my mind.

drumm’s picture

#2396165-28: Code filter configuration removes blank lines is where the codefilter module styling disappeared. Other modules should be considered, especially if they support more than just PHP.

I kinda remember trying chosen/select2 or something like it, and not having a great experience. Unfortunately, I don't remember the specifics. In general, any new AJAX behavior should get some scrutiny; and it would be ideal to enable per-field, so QA can happen.

I started building out filter-drupal.dev.devdrupal.org for this. In general, if a dev site is more than a couple weeks old, it isn't good to start a new project on. Do request fresh dev sites, and let us know when they are unused.

drumm’s picture

The main buildout of the dev site is complete, but since this dev site needs to run the update for #2385781: Replace "Snapshot" on Releases page for projects with per-release field, I think it could take up to 3 hours to complete. I expect the site could be working normally, but will have some dev releases missing from download tables until the update completes.

joelpittet’s picture

Thank you @drumm seems to be up and running. *cracks knuckles*

drumm’s picture

Assigned: Unassigned » drumm
Status: Needs review » Closed (fixed)

This was done some time ago.